Puma relies on edgy collaborations to strengthen its lifestyle positioning

In 2014, Puma concentrated on sport, having announced that its relaunch would focus on sport performance. Puma thus loosened its purse strings and powered up in football, with English Premier League team Arsenal and Bundesliga's Dortmund. In addition, it featured the global 'Forever Faster' campaign. In 2015 the German brand continue in this vein but has also made the lifestyle segment a focus.

Puma X Vashtie collaboration - Puma


To this end, it created a lifestyle collection signed by Usain Bolt. However, perhaps even more representative of its investment in this ambition in its having joined forces with Rihanna.

However, the brand is also featuring several collaborations with alternative players and independent labels. In 2015 it presented joint initiatives with New York brand Aimé Leon Dore, with streetwear label Stampd, designer Vashtie, and the Alife and XLarge labels.

This autumn, Puma unveiled its work with the very artsy British label Swash, founded by Sarah Swash and Toshio Yamanaka.

"Inspired by the Swash archives and suffused with a sporty, military vintage mood, the collection adds extraordinary prints to some reinvented Puma classics. It also relies on Puma's state-of-the-art technologies for a sophisticated, contemporary aesthetic,” a press release read.

For autumn-winter, Puma presented a collaboration with ICNY, Mike Cherman's New York label, featuring quirky cycling gear that subtly integrates reflective materials. The two brands thus delivered a collection combining shoes, jackets, trousers, sweatshirts and wind-breakers ideal for urban cycling. 

These collaborations clearly showcase Puma's lifestyle approach. On its website, Puma features primarily sporting or sport-related items, such as football kit replicas, parkas, etc. Its more fashion apparel is accessible through tabs taking you to the products created from these collaborations.
